Abstract
BACKGROUND & AIMS Surgical interventions and invasive diagnostic/therapeutic procedures are known routes of transmission of viral hepatitis. Using data from the Italian surveillance system for acute viral hepatitis (SEIEVA), the aim of this study was to investigate the association between specific types of invasive procedures and the risk of acute HBV and HCV infections. METHODS Data from SEIEVA (period 2000-2021) were used. The association between acute HBV and HCV infection and potential risk factors, i.e. surgical interventions and diagnostic/therapeutic procedures (given according to the ICD-9-CM classification), was investigated in comparison to age-matched hepatitis A cases, used as controls, by conditional multiple logistic regression analysis. RESULTS A total of 8,176 cases with acute HBV, 2,179 with acute HCV, and the respective age-matched controls with acute HAV infection were selected for the main analysis. Most of the procedures evaluated were associated with the risk of acquiring HBV or HCV. The strongest associations for HBV infection were: gynaecological surgery (odds ratio [OR] 5.19; 95% CI 1.12-24.05), otorhinolaryngological surgery (OR 3.78; 95% CI 1.76-8.09), and cardiac/thoracic surgery (OR 3.52; 95% CI 1.34-9.23); while for HCV infection, they were: neurosurgery (OR 11.88; 95% CI 2.40-58.85), otorhinolaryngological surgery (OR 11.54; 95% CI 2.55-52.24), and vascular surgery (OR 9.52; 95% CI 3.25-27.87). Hepatitis C was also strongly associated with ophthalmological surgery (OR 8.32; 95% CI 2.24-30.92). Biopsy and/or endoscopic procedures were significantly associated with both HCV (OR 3.84; 95% CI 2.47-5.95) and, to a lesser extent, HBV infection (OR 1.48; 95% CI 1.16-1.90). CONCLUSIONS Despite the progress made in recent years, invasive procedures still represent a significant risk factor for acquiring parenterally transmitted hepatitis viruses, thus explaining the still numerous and unexpected cases diagnosed among the elderly population in Italy. Our results underline the importance of observing universal precautions to control the iatrogenic transmission of hepatitis viruses. IMPACT AND IMPLICATIONS Cases of parenterally transmitted acute viral hepatitis in the elderly population, that are difficult to explain based on the most widely recognised risk factors, continue to be diagnosed in Italy. Based on the Italian SEIEVA surveillance of acute viral hepatitis data, this study highlights an increased risk of acquiring hepatitis B and C following exposure to invasive procedures, which might explain the observed cases in elderly individuals. Furthermore, this finding emphasises the need to observe universal precautions strictly, in healthcare settings, including in the case of minor surgical procedures.

Abstract
BACKGROUND Direct-acting antivirals are highly effective for the treatment of hepatitis C virus (HCV) infection, regardless race/ethnicity. We aimed to evaluate demographic, virological and clinical data of HCV-infected migrants vs. natives consecutively enrolled in the PITER cohort. METHODS Migrants were defined by country of birth and nationality that was different from Italy. Mann-Whitney U test, Chi-squared test and multiple logistic regression were used. RESULTS Of 10,669 enrolled patients, 301 (2.8%) were migrants: median age 47 vs. 62 years, (p < 0.001), females 56.5% vs. 45.3%, (p < 0.001), HBsAg positivity 3.8% vs. 1.4%, (p < 0.05). Genotype 1b was prevalent in both groups, whereas genotype 4 was more prevalent in migrants (p < 0.05). Liver disease severity and sustained virologic response (SVR) were similar. A higher prevalence of comorbidities was reported for natives compared to migrants (p < 0.05). Liver disease progression cofactors (HBsAg, HIV coinfection, alcohol abuse, potential metabolic syndrome) were present in 39.1% and 47.1% (p > 0.05) of migrants and natives who eradicated HCV, respectively. CONCLUSION Compared to natives, HCV-infected migrants in care have different demographics, HCV genotypes, viral coinfections and comorbidities and similar disease severity, SVR and cofactors for disease progression after HCV eradication. A periodic clinical assessment after HCV eradication in Italians and migrants with cofactors for disease progression is warranted.

Abstract
Introduction Hepatitis D Virus (HDV) infection is vanishing in Italy. It is therefore believed that hepatitis D is no longer a medical problem in the domestic population of the country but remains of concern only in migrants from HDV-endemic areas. Objectives To report the clinical features and the medical impact of the residual domestic HDV infections in Italy. Methods From 2010 to 2019, one hundred ninety-three first-time patients with chronic HDV liver disease attended gastroenterology units in Torino and San Giovanni Rotondo (Apulia); 121 were native Italians and 72 were immigrants born abroad. For this study, we considered the 121 native Italians in order to determine their clinical features and the impact of HDV disease in liver transplant programs. Results At the last observation the median age of the 121 native Italians was 58 years. At the end of the follow-up, the median liver stiffness was 12.0 kPa (95% CI 11.2-17.4), 86 patients (71.1%) had a diagnosis of cirrhosis; 80 patients (66.1%) remained HDV viremic. The ratio of HDV to total HBsAg transplants varied from 38.5% (139/361) in 2000-2009 to 50.2% (130/259) in 2010-2019, indicating a disproportionate role of hepatitis D in liver transplants compared to the minor prevalence of HDV infections in the current scenario of HBsAg-positive liver disorders in Italy. Conclusion Though HDV is vanishing in Italy, a legacy of ageing native-Italian patients with advanced HDV liver disease still represents an important medical issue and maintains an impact on liver transplantation.

Abstract
In patients with chronic hepatitis B (CHB) under long-term treatment with nucleso(t)ide analogues (NAs), the loss of hepatitis B surface antigen (HBsAg) is a rare event. A growing body of evidence supports the use of quantitative HBsAg for the prediction of functional cure, although these results are mainly derived from studies performed on Asian patients with hepatitis B e antigen (HBeAg)-positive CHB. Here, we investigated the clinical role of quantitative HBsAg in a real-life cohort of CHB patients under treatment with NAs in a tertiary care center from North-West Italy. A total of 101 CHB patients (HBeAg-negative, n = 86) undergoing NAs treatment were retrospectively enrolled. HBsAg was measured at baseline (T0), 6 months (T1), 12 months (T2) and at the last follow-up (FU). Median FU was 5.5 (3.2–8.3) years; at the end of FU, 11 patients lost the HBsAg (annual incidence rate = 1.8%). Baseline HBsAg levels were significantly different between patients with no HBsAg loss and those achieving a functional cure (3.46, 2.91–3.97 vs. 1.11, 0.45–1.98 Log IU/mL, p < 0.001). Similarly, the HBsAg decline (Δ) from T0 to T2 was significantly different between the two groups of patients (0.05, −0.04–0.13, vs. 0.38, 0.11–0.80 Log IU/mL, p = 0.002). By stratified cross-validation analysis, the combination of baseline HBsAg and ΔHBsAg T0–T2 showed an excellent accuracy for the prediction of HBsAg loss (C statistic = 0.966). These results corroborate the usefulness of quantitative HBsAg in Caucasian CHB patients treated with antivirals for the prediction of HBsAg seroclearance.

Abstract
Hepatitis B vaccination is recommended for men who have sex with men (MSM) in many countries, but information on vaccine coverage is scarce. We studied hepatitis B vaccination programmes and coverage among MSM in Europe to guide prevention. From a large (N = 174 209) pan-European MSM survey (EMIS-2010), we used data on self-reported hepatitis B vaccination, age, education, settlement size and disclosure of the same-sex sexual orientation ('outness'). We excluded participants with a history of hepatitis B. In multilevel (participants, countries) logistic regression models, we calculated adjusted odds ratios (aOR) with 95% confidence intervals (95% CI). We analysed data of 163 987 MSM in 38 European countries: 38.3% were 'out' to all or almost all, 56.4% reported vaccination against hepatitis B and 65.5% lived in countries with free recommended hepatitis B vaccination for MSM. In the final model the odds for being vaccinated increased with outness ('out to all or almost all': aOR 1.76, 95% CI 1.70-1.83 vs. 'out to no one') and with living in countries, where hepatitis B vaccination was recommended and free-of-charge for MSM (aOR 2.21, 95% CI 1.47-3.32 vs. 'no or unclear recommendation'). To increase hepatitis B vaccination coverage among MSM, implementation of MSM-specific recommendations and improvement of the societal climate for MSM is needed.

Abstract
Health-care students can be exposed to biological risks during university training. The persistence of long-term immunogenicity against hepatitis B virus (HBV) was analyzed in a cohort of nursing students two decades after primary vaccination. A total of 520 students were enrolled at the University of Palermo and were evaluated for levels of anti-HBsAg antibodies. The students were examined during the first year of their Degree Course and were checked two years later. All students with anti-HBsAg <10 mIU/mL during their first or third year were boosted within one month. The proportion of students that were vaccinated during adolescence showing anti-HBsAg ≥10 mIU/mL was higher than that observed in students who were vaccinated during infancy (69% versus 31.7%; p-value < 0.001). Receiving HBV vaccination at adolescence was significantly associated with a fourfold increased possibility of having anti-HBsAg titers ≥10 mIU/mL (adj-OR = 4.21, 95% CI: 2.43–7.30). Among the students who were checked at the third year and boosted after the first year (n = 279), those who were vaccinated during infancy showed a higher percentage of antibody titers <10 mIU/mL (20.3% versus 8.7% among vaccinated during adolescence; p < 0.01). This study confirms that HBV vaccination at adolescence might determine a higher long-term persistence of anti-HBsAg titers ≥10 mIU/mL and that anti-HBV booster could increase levels of anti-HBsAg over a relatively short period, especially in subjects who were vaccinated during infancy.

Abstract
BACKGROUND In Italy, the use of nucleic acid testing for hepatitis B virus (HBV) in donor screening has allowed the detection of infections in the window phase, as well as the presence of occult infections which could potentially be transmitted. The aim of this study was to analyse the trends of epidemiological data focused on HBV infection in blood donors and to estimate the residual risk of transmitting HBV from both the window phase and occult infection over a 10-year period in Italy. MATERIALS AND METHODS Data were obtained from the Italian Haemovigilance System which includes the results of screening tests for transfusion transmissible infections. During the period of this survey (2009-2018), the molecular methods used for HBV screening were transcription-mediated amplification and polymerase chain reaction tests. Prevalence and incidence were calculated. The residual risk was estimated by applying the incidence-window period model for acute cases and a more recently reported model for estimating the risk due to occult infections. RESULTS A total of 17,424,535 blood donors and 30,842,794 donations were tested for HBV. Altogether, 6,250 donors tested positive for HBV markers: 4,782 (175.6×105) were first time donors and 1,468 (10.0×105) were repeat donors. The prevalence of HBV markers in first time donors was 275.9×105 in 2009, declining to 143.6×105 in 2018. The incidence of new infections was 3.37×105 in 2009 and 2.17×105 in 2018. The overall residual risk for HBV amounted to 1 in 2,566,854 donations calculated as the sum of risks of both acute infections in the window period (1 in 5,835,306 donations) and occult infections (1 in 4,582,270 blood units). DISCUSSION In Italy, the residual risk of transfusing a blood unit infected with HBV, both from window phase and occult infections, is currently very low, amounting to levels that can be considered tolerable.

Abstract
BACKGROUND Mother-to-child transmission is still considered a major factor in the spread of hepatitis viruses. Nevertheless, epidemiological data on hepatitis B virus (HBV) and hepatitis C virus (HCV) in reproductive-age women are limited even in areas like the South of Italy where both viruses had been widespread. AIM The aim of this study was to investigate the prevalence of HBV and HCV serum markers in a large cohort of pregnant women from Southern Italy. METHODS Data concerning 7558 pregnant women consecutively admitted to an Obstetric Division of a Sicilian University Hospital over a six-year period (January 2010-December 2015) were retrospectively collected from clinical notes. RESULTS Positivity for both HBV s-antigen (HBsAg) and antibodies to HCV (anti- HCV) was very low (0.5% and 0.2%, respectively). HBsAg prevalence was significantly higher in non-Italian than in Italian women (p<0.001). On the contrary, all the anti-HCV positive cases were of Italian origin. Age was not significantly different between positive and negative women. CONCLUSION These results confirm the dramatic decline of HBV and HCV prevalence that recently occurred in Southern Italy, and highlight the importance and cost-effectiveness of systematic HBV and HCV screening in childbearing age women in order to properly apply the available preventive measures and definitively eliminate the risk of vertical transmission for both viruses.

Abstract
This study was aimed at assessing the anti-HBs persistence and immune memory 18-19 y after vaccination against hepatitis B in healthy individuals primed as infants or adolescents. We enrolled 405 teenagers (Group A) vaccinated as infants, and 409 young adults (Group B) vaccinated as adolescents. All vaccinees were tested for anti-HBs and anti-HBc antibodies; those found anti-HBc positive were further tested for HBsAg and HBV DNA. Eight individuals belonging to Group B were positive for anti-HBc alone, and were excluded from analysis. Individuals with anti-HBs concentration ≥ 10 mIU/ml were considered protected while those with anti-HBs concentration <10 mIU/ml were offered a booster dose and re-tested 2 weeks later. Overall, 67.9% individuals showed anti-HBs concentrations ≥ 10 mIU/ml (48.9% in Group A vs 87.0% in Group B, p < 0.001). The antibody geometric mean concentration (GMC) was higher in Group B than in Group A (102.5 mIU/ml vs 6.9 mIU/ml; p < 0.001). When boosted, 94.2% of vaccinees with anti-HBs <10 mIU/ml belonging to Group A and 94.7% to Group B showed an anamnestic response. Post-booster GMCs were similar in both groups (477.9 mIU/ml for Group A vs 710.0 mIU/ml for Group B, p = n.s.). Strong immunological memory persists for at least 18-19 y after immunization of infants or adolescents with a primary course of vaccination. Thus, booster doses are not needed at this time, but additional follow up is required to assess the long-life longevity of protection.

Abstract
Background The data on hepatitis b virus (HBV) infection in immigrants population are scanty. The porpoise of this study was to define the demographic, virological, and clinical characteristics of subjects infected with HBV chronic infection in a cohort of immigrants living in Naples, Italy. Methods A screening for HBV infection was offered to 1,331 immigrants, of whom 1,212 (91%) (831 undocumented immigrants and 381 refugees) accepted and were screened for hepatitis B surface antigen (HBsAg) and anti-hepatitis B core antibody (HBc). Those found to be HBsAg positive were further investigated at third-level infectious disease units. Results Of the 1,212 immigrants screened, 116 (9.6%) were HBsAg positive, 490 (40.4%) were HBsAg negative/anti-HBc positive, and 606 (50%) were seronegative for both. Moreover, 21 (1.7%) were anti-human immunodeficiency virus positive and 45 (3.7%) were anti-hepatitis C virus positive. The logistic regression analysis showed that male sex (OR: 1.79; 95%CI: 1.28–2.51), Sub-Saharan African origin (OR: 6.18; 95%CI: 3.37–11.36), low level of schooling (OR: 0.96; 95%CI: 0.94–0.99), and minor parenteral risks for acquiring HBV infection (acupuncture, tattoo, piercing, or tribal practices, OR: 1.54; 95%CI: 1.1–2.16) were independently associated with ongoing or past HBV infection. Of the 116 HBsAg-positive immigrants, 90 (77.6%) completed their diagnostic itinerary at a third-level infectious disease unit: 29 (32.2%) were asymptomatic non-viremic HBsAg carriers, 43 (47.8%) were asymptomatic viremic carriers, 14 (15.6%) had chronic hepatitis, and four (4.4%) had liver cirrhosis, with superimposed hepatocellular carcinoma in two. Conclusions The data illustrate the demographic, clinical and virological characteristics of HBV infection in immigrants in Italy and indicate the need for Italian healthcare authorities to enhance their support for providing screening, HBV vaccination, treatment, and educational programs for this populations. Abstract
Screening of undocumented migrants or refugees for hepatitis B virus (HBV), hepatitis C virus (HCV) and human immunodeficiency virus (HIV) infections has been offered free of charge and free from bureaucratic procedures since 2012 at four primary-level clinical centres in Naples and Caserta, Italy. Of 926 undocumented migrants and refugees visiting one of the primary-level clinical centres from January 2012 to June 2013, 882 (95%) were screened for hepatitis B surface antigen (HBsAg), total hepatitis B core antibody (anti-HBc) and antibodies against HCV and HIV. Of the 882 individuals enrolled, 78 (9%) were HBsAg positive, 35 (4%) anti-HCV positive and 11 (1%) anti-HIV positive (single infections); seven (1%) had more than one infection (three were HBsAg positive). Of the 801 HBsAg-negative patients, 373 (47%) were anti-HBc positive. The HBsAg-positivity rate was high (14%; 62/444) in individuals from sub-Saharan Africa and intermediate in those from eastern Europe (6%; 12/198), northern Africa (2%; 2/80) and Bangladesh, India, Pakistan and Sri Lanka (the 'India-Pakistan area') (3%; 4/126). Anti-HCV was detected in 9/126 (7%) individuals originating from the India-Pakistan area, in 12/198 (6%) from eastern Europe, in 17/444 (4%) from sub-Saharan and in 2/80 (2%) from northern Africa. The HBV, HCV and HIV infections in the undocumented migrants and refugees screened serve as a reminder to the Italian healthcare authorities to carry out extensive screening and educational programmes for these populations.

Abstract
BACKGROUND Hepatitis B vaccination has proven to be very safe and highly effective. This study assessed the proportion of successfully vaccinated individuals among cases with acute hepatitis B, the proportion of preventable cases if individuals were vaccinated as recommended, and the reasons for failures. METHODS We analyzed data reported to the Italian Surveillance System for Acute Viral Hepatitis from 1993 to 2014. RESULTS A total of 362 of 11 311 (3.2%) cases with acute hepatitis B were vaccinated. Of the 277 cases for whom immunization data were available, 50 (18%) received a complete vaccination course according to the correct schedule and before exposure to hepatitis B virus. Molecular characterization of 17 of these cases showed that 6 were infected with S-gene mutants. Among the 10 949 unvaccinated cases, 213 (1.9%) escaped mandatory vaccination and 2821 (25.8%) were not vaccinated despite being at increased risk of infection. Among the latter, the most common risk factors were cohabitation with hepatitis B surface antigen (HBsAg) carriers, intravenous drug use, and homosexual/bisexual practices. Thirty-seven percent of the unvaccinated households with HBsAg carriers were aware of their risk. Lack of trust in the vaccination, negative attitude, and inaccurate beliefs followed by lack of or poor communication and low perceived severity of the disease were the most frequent reasons for vaccine hesitancy. CONCLUSIONS Development of acute disease in successfully vaccinated individuals is a rare event. Further efforts are needed to enhance the vaccine coverage rate in individuals at increased risk of infection.

Abstract
Background Universal hepatitis B virus (HBV) vaccination of newborn babies was introduced in Italy in 1991 and was extended to 12-years-old children for the first 12 years of application so as to cover in a dozen years the Italian population aged 0-24 years. The aim of this study was to identify factors associated with long-term immunogenicity against HBV 17 years after primary vaccination in students attending medical schools in Naples, Italy. Methods 1,704 students attending the school of medicine, schools of the healthcare professions, or postgraduate medical schools of the Second University of Naples, Italy, from September 2012 to December 2013 were enrolled in this study. Of these, 588 had been vaccinated against HBV in infancy and 1,116 when 12 years old. Multivariate logistic regression analysis was used to identify factors associated with the level of long-term immunogenicity. Results All vaccinated subjects were HBsAg/anti-HBc negative: 270 (15.8%) had an anti-HBs titer between 1 and 9 IU/L, 987 (57.9%) between 10 and 400 IU/L, and 447 (26.3%) over 400 IU/L. When compared with the latter two subgroups, those with anti-HBs titers lower than 10 IU/L were younger (24 ± 5.2 years vs. 26 ± 4.9 years, p < 0.000), more frequently students attending a healthcare school (59% vs. 47%, p < 0.001), and more frequently had been vaccinated in infancy (50% vs. 31.5%, p < 0.0001). Multivariate logistic regression identified age at vaccination as the only factor independently associated with an anti-HBs titer <10 IU/L (OR: 2.43; C.I. 95%: 1.57–3.76, p = 0.001). Conclusions Universal HBV vaccination in Italy has been more effective in generating a prolonged protective response in subjects vaccinated at adolescence than in infancy. Students with a low anti-HBs titer should be considered for a booster dose because most will be exposed to the risk of acquiring HBV for decades.

Abstract
Chronic hepatitis B (CHB) infection is the major cause of hepatocellular carcinoma (HCC), accounting for approximately 50% of the underlying etiologies. We reviewed the primary, secondary, and tertiary measures for the prevention of hepatitis B virus (HBV)-related HCC. The most effective method for preventing HBV-related HCC is vaccination. Universal hepatitis B vaccination has been shown to reduce the rates of HBV infection and HCC significantly. Once chronic HBV infection is established, antiviral treatment using interferon or nucleos(t)ide analogs is used to prevent disease progression to cirrhosis, HCC, or both. Studies have found viral replication indicated by HBV DNA level to be a strong risk factor for development of HCC. Additionally, periodic surveillance using ultrasonography and serum α-fetoprotein for earlier detection of HCC is also important so that curative treatments with survival benefit can be possible. Finally, adjuvant antiviral treatment using interferon or nucleos(t)ide analogs is used to prevent tumor recurrence after curative resection. Adjuvant interferon treatment prevented early recurrence, not late recurrence, probably due to its antiangiogenetic and antiproliferative effects. Adjuvant nucleos(t)ide analogs demonstrated promising results for preventing late recurrence, probably due to effective suppression of viral replication. Further investigations are required to establish the optimal preventive plans for HBV-related HCC.

Abstract
The spread of hepatitis B virus (HBV) infection has gradually decreased in Italy in the last 5 decades as shown by the steady reduction in the incidence rates of acute hepatitis B, from 10/100000 inhabitants in 1984 to 0.85/100000 in 2012, and by the reduced prevalence of hepatitis B surface antigen (HBsAg)-positive cases among chronic hepatitis patients with different etiologies, from 60% in 1975 to about 10% in 2001. The prevalence of HBsAg chronic carriers in the general population also decreased from nearly 3% in the 1980s to 1% in 2010. Linked to HBV by its characteristics of defective virus, the hepatitis delta virus (HDV) has shown a similar epidemiological impact on the Italian population over time. The incidence of acute HDV infection decreased from 3.2/100000 inhabitants in 1987 to 0.8/100000 in 2010 and the prevalence of HDV infection in HBsAg chronic carriers decreased from 24% in 1990 to 8.5% in 2006. Before the beneficial effects of HBV mass vaccination introduced in 1991, the decreased endemicity of HBV and HDV infection in Italy paralleled the improvement in screening blood donations, the higher standard of living and impressive reduction in the birth rate associated with a marked reduction in the family size. A further contribution to the decline in HBV and HDV infections most probably came from the media campaigns to prevent the spread of human immunodeficiency virus infection by focusing the attention of the general population on the same routes of transmission of viral infections such as unsafe sexual intercourse and parenteral exposures of different kinds.

Abstract
We assessed the persistence of hepatitis B surface antigen antibody (anti-HBs) and immune memory in a cohort of 571 teenagers vaccinated against hepatitis B as infants, 17 years earlier. Vaccinees were followed-up in 2003 and in 2010 (i.e. 10 years and 17 years after primary vaccination, respectively). When tested in 2003, 199 vaccinees (group A) had anti-HBs <10 mIU/mL and were boosted, 372 (group B) were not boosted because they had anti-HBs ≥10 mIU/mL (n = 344) or refused booster (n = 28) despite anti-HBs <10 mIU/mL. In 2010, 72.9% (416/571) of participants had anti-HBs ≥10 mIU/mL (67.3% in group A vs. 75.8% in group B; p 0.03). The geometric mean concentrations (GMCs) were similar in both groups. Between 2003 and 2010, anti-HBs concentrations in previously boosted individuals markedly declined with GMC dropping from 486 to 27.7 mIU/mL (p <0.001). Fifteen vaccinees showed a marked increase of antibody, possibly due to natural booster. In 2010, 96 individuals (37 of group A and 59 of group B) with anti-HBs <10 mIU/mL were boosted; all vaccinees of the former group and all but two of the latter had an anamnestic response. Post-booster GMC was higher in group B (895.6 vs. 492.2 mIU/mL; p 0.039). This finding shows that the immune memory for HBsAg persists beyond the time at which anti-HBs disappears, conferring long-term protection.

Abstract
Italy was one of the first industrialized countries to introduce a program of universal vaccination against hepatitis B in 1991. Twenty years later we verified the impact of universal immunisation on the epidemiology of hepatitis B infection by analyzing the prevalence of specific viral markers (anti-HBs, anti-HBc and HBsAg). The ELISA tests were performed on residual blood samples collected by 0.05% of the resident population aged 1-50 years in Tuscany (Italy). About 63% of subjects aged < 30 years were anti-HBs positive compared to about 25% in older subjects, without differences between genders. About 22% of subjects over 40 years were anti-HBc-positive compared to 5% in the younger age groups. The number of HBsAg-positive subjects was almost 10 fold higher in the unvaccinated age groups than in the cohorts involved in the universal vaccination program. The results of our study show the persisting high anti-HBs reactivity in vaccinated cohorts, while HBV markers related to natural exposure or persistent infection remain remarkably higher in older age groups. This sero-epidemiological study supports with prevalence data the downward incidence trend of acute hepatitis B highlighted by epidemiological surveillance systems, and corroborates the forecast for elimination of hepatitis B in Italy in a few decades.

Abstract
In countries where hepatitis A is highly endemic, exposure to hepatitis A virus (HAV) is almost universal before the age of 10 years, and large-scale immunization efforts are not required. In contrast, in areas of intermediate endemicity or in transition from high to intermediate endemicity, where transmission occurs primarily from person to person in the general community (often with periodic outbreaks), control of hepatitis A may be achieved through widespread vaccination programmes. Hepatitis B virus (HBV) is one of the world's most widespread infectious agents and the cause of millions of infections each year. Between 500,000 and 700,000 people die each year from chronic infection-related cirrhosis, hepatocellular carcinoma (HCC) or from acute hepatitis B. Hepatitis B vaccine provides protection against infection and its complications including liver cirrhosis and HCC. It is therefore, the first vaccine against a cancer, the first vaccine protecting from a sexually transmitted infection, and the first vaccine against a chronic disease ever licensed. Control and significant reduction in incidence of new HBV infections as well as hepatocellular carcinoma has repeatedly been reported in countries in East Asia (i.e. Taiwan) and Africa (i.e. The Gambia). Two experimental vaccines against hepatitis E have been developed; one of them has been recently licensed but is not yet widely available. Attempts to develop a hepatitis C vaccine were so far unsuccessful.

Abstract
Viral hepatitis B is a vaccine-preventable disease. Vaccination has proved to be safe and highly effective in reducing the incidence, the carrier rate and HBV-related mortality on a global scale. In Italy, universal vaccination against hepatitis B started in 1991 in infants as well as in adolescents, providing an outstanding record of safety and effectiveness. Within a few years, over 95% coverage was consistently reported. Today, some 17 million people are immune against hepatitis B and their immunity has been shown to be long-lasting. At present, no booster is required in healthy vaccinated people to sustain protection. Surveillance data from Italy have shown a clear overall decline in hepatitis B among successfully vaccinated individuals. Furthermore, a generation of children and young people (at present cohorts ranging from 0 to 32 years) is emerging with practically no markers of HBV infection. Italy’s vaccination programme has resulted in substantial progress towards the prevention and control of hepatitis B. The vaccination programme must continue. Maintaining mandatory vaccination of infants and increasing HBV vaccination coverage in high-risk groups, including households of HBsAg carriers as well as immigrants, remain a priority for the future.

Abstract
OBJECTIVES The introduction of vaccination against hepatitis B initially reduced the number of HBV (hepatitis B virus) and HDV (hepatitis delta virus) infections, but the decreasing trend of HDV infection seems to have stopped. The aim of this study was to assess the prevalence of HDV infection in the general population living in the catchment area of Legnano Hospital in northern Italy. METHODS Of the 22,758 subjects tested in 2007-2008, the 488 who were HBsAg (hepatitis B surface antigen)-positive [including 107 (21.9%) of non-Italian origin] were subsequently tested for anti-HDV antibodies. RESULTS Of the 488 subjects who tested positive for HBsAg, 24 (4.9%) were anti-HDV positive, all aged between 30 and 60 years. The difference in prevalence between males (7.1%) and females (1.9%) was statistically significant (p < 0.05), but not that between Italian (5.0%) and non-Italian patients (4.7%). The differences in anti-HDV seropositivity between the patients with acute (0%) and chronic infections (6.3%), and between the incident (2.5%) and prevalent cases (7.4%), were not statistically significant, but there was a significant difference (p < 0.01) between those with asymptomatic (2.1%) and clinically symptomatic infections (10.3%). Intravenous drug abuse was the main source of infection. CONCLUSIONS In the catchment area of our hospital, the prevalence of HDV infection does not seem to be due to patients of non-Italian origin, but to Italian patients who are not vaccinated against HBV and who survived the HDV epidemic of the 1970s and 1980s. Nevertheless, the increase in the number of immigrants from non-EU countries in recent years is soon likely to lead to a change in the epidemiology of HDV.

Abstract
The RecA homolog, E. coli (S. cerevisiae) (RAD51) may modulate hepatitis B virus (HBV) infection by maintaining genome integrity and mediating homologous DNA repairs. In this study, 16 sequence variations were detected by resequencing all exons, the exon-intron boundary, and promoter regions of the human RAD51 gene in DNA samples of 24 unrelated individuals. To investigate the association of common variations in the RAD51 locus with HBV infection and hepatocellular carcinoma (HCC) occurrence, six common polymorphisms were genotyped in a total of 1,103 Korean HBV cohort, composed of 433 spontaneously recovered patients as controls and 670 chronic carriers of HBV, who were stratified further into 327 cirrhosis/chronic hepatitis patients and 343 patients with HCC infected with HBV. Logistic analyses revealed no significant association of RAD51 polymorphisms and haplotypes with HBV clearance and HCC occurrence (P > 0.05). Furthermore, with age of infection as an important factor in disease progression to HCC, results from the Cox proportional hazards analysis showed no significant associations between any of the tested RAD51 variants and the age of onset of HCC (P > 0.05), suggesting that genetic polymorphisms of RAD51 may not play an important role in clearance of HBV and disease progression to HCC. Although studies in other populations are needed to confirm these findings, this preliminary data may contribute to the current knowledge on the pathogenesis of hepatitis.

Abstract
Viral hepatitis B is a leading cause of acute and chronic liver disease worldwide, including cirrhosis and hepatocellular carcinoma. Vaccination is the most effective measure for controlling and preventing hepatitis B and its severe long-term sequelae. According to the World Health Organization (WHO), by the end of 2008 177 countries had introduced hepatitis B vaccination into their national routine neonatal, infant and/or adolescent immunisation programmes, and Italy was one of the first countries to implement a universal strategy of hepatitis B vaccination. The implementation of such vaccination programmes has globally resulted in a marked decrease in disease burden, in the carrier rate and in hepatitis B-related morbidity and mortality. Despite this success, work remains to be done to fully achieve the WHO goal of control of hepatitis B and HBV-related diseases on a global scale.

Abstract
Aim of this study was to investigate the anti-HBs antibody persistence and immune memory to hepatitis B virus in adult celiacs vaccinated as adolescents and the effect of a booster administration in non-protected individuals. Eleven years after primary vaccination, the proportion of vaccinees with titres ≥ 10 mIU/ml and antibody geometric mean concentrations (GMCs) were lower among celiac patients than among controls (68.6% vs 91.7%, p<0.01; GMCs 29.38 mIU/ml vs 250.6 mIU/ml, p<0.001). Participants with anti-HBs below 10 mIU/ml received a booster dose and were retested 2 weeks later to assess the anamnestic response. Post-booster anti-HBs levels were still <10 mIU/ml in 71.4% celiacs and 25% controls (p<0.01). Our findings indicate that the prevalence of seroprotective levels of anti-HBs detected eleven years after primary immunization as well as the frequency of response to a booster dose of vaccine are lower in celiac patients compared to healthy controls.

Abstract
This article will focus on the impact caused by chronic viral hepatitis B and C globally and will discuss public health measures that have to be implemented in order to prevent and control these diseases. Chronic viral hepatitis is a major global public health problem, an important cause of morbidity and mortality from sequelae which include chronic hepatitis, cirrhosis and primary liver cancer. Being a 'silent' disease, the contribution of chronic hepatitis to global morbidity and mortality is generally underestimated. Hepatitis B and C prevention and control should seek to reduce both the incidence of new infections and the risk of chronic liver disease. A comprehensive public health prevention programme should include the prevention and detection of HBV and HCV infections, the diagnosis and control of viral hepatitis related chronic liver disease, conducting surveillance and monitoring the effectiveness of prevention activities, and setting up a research agenda.

Abstract
Hepatitis B virus (HBV) infection is a world wide public health problem of major concern. HBV infection may lead to chronic liver disease, including cirrhosis and hepatocellular carcinoma (HCC). Vaccination is the most effective measure to control and prevent hepatitis B and its long-term serious sequelae on global scale, both in terms of cost-effectiveness and benefit-cost ratios. According to the WHO recommendations, universal vaccination has been currently implemented in 168 countries world wide with an outstanding record of safety and efficacy. The effective implementation of such programmes of vaccination has resulted in a substantial decrease in disease burden, in the carrier rate and in hepatitis B-related morbidity and mortality. A future challenge is to overcome the social and economic hurdles which still hamper the introduction of hepatitis B vaccination on a global scale.

Abstract
The aims of this study were to evaluate the impact of hepatitis B vaccination on the changing pattern of HBV infection in a former hyperendemic area (Afragola, South Italy), and to assess the long-term persistence of anti-HBs in two cohorts of individuals vaccinated as infants 18 and 23 years ago. Our data shows a significant decline in the prevalence of hepatitis B virus (HBV) markers in the general population from 1978 to 2006 (HBsAg: 13.4% versus 0.91%; anti-HBc: 66.9% versus 7.6%; p<0.001). Data from two cohorts of vaccinees provides further evidence regarding the long-term persistence of vaccine-induced anti-HBs. Data here reported indicates that the implementation of vaccination had a great impact in the control and prevention of hepatitis B in Italy.

Abstract
In 1992, 620 adolescents were vaccinated against hepatitis B. Anti-HBs concentrations were measured in 480 (77.4%) adolescents 1 month after completion of the primary course of vaccination. To assess the persistence of anti-HBs, 347 and 228 of such vaccinees were retested for anti-HBs in 1999 and for anti-HBs and anti-HBc in 2003. More than 10 years after vaccination, individuals with anti-HBs >or=10 mIU/ml were considered protected while those with antibody <10 mIU/ml were given a booster dose and retested 2 weeks later. Check performed in 2003 showed that 208/228 (91.2%) vaccinees retained protective concentrations of anti-HBs. All vaccinees were anti-HBc negative. 11 of the 12 (91.7%) individuals who were given a booster dose of vaccine showed a vigorous anamnestic response while the remaining one showed a weak response (10.6 mIU/ml). These data suggests that hepatitis B vaccination can confer long-term immunity and that immunological memory can outlast the loss of antibody. Hence, the use of routine booster doses of vaccine does not appear necessary to maintain long-term protection in successfully vaccinated immunocompetent individuals.

Abstract
In Italy, as in most industrialized countries, the burden of hepatitis B has progressively declined in recent decades as a consequence of general improvements in hygiene and standard of living, the introduction of several public health measures, refinement in blood screening and the implementation of specific vaccination programmes. Universal hepatitis B vaccination for all infants and adolescents as well as individuals at increased risk has resulted in considerable progress towards prevention and control of HBV infection. The residual risk of transmitting blood-borne viruses through transfusion is currently very low. Nucleic acid testing can shorten the window period and, consequently, further reduce the risk of viral transmission. Blood donor screening for HCV by NAT was initiated in Italy in 2001 and became mandatory in June 2002. NAT for HIV is currently mandatory in four regions, not mandatory but almost universally performed in another thirteen regions, and not yet introduced in the remaining four regions. NAT for HBV is currently mandatory in four regions and under evaluation in the remaining. NAT for HBV may be a useful tool in detecting acute viral infections in the window phase as well as the occult infections. Its efficacy in improving the safety of blood supply is expected to be higher in countries with intermediate/high endemicity, where anti-HBc antibody screening cannot be routinely performed. There is agreement that, at present, the implementation of HBV DNA testing will not allow for discontinuation of screening for HBsAg.

Abstract
BACKGROUND Universal anti-hepatitis-B vaccination of infants and adolescents was implemented in Italy in 1991. We undertook a multicentre study in previously vaccinated individuals to assess the duration of immunity and need for booster, over 10 years after vaccination. METHODS In 1212 children and 446 Italian Air Force recruits vaccinated as infants and adolescents, respectively, we measured the concentrations of antibodies to hepatitis-B surface antigen (anti-HBs) and the presence of antibodies to hepatitis-B core antigen (anti-HBc) at enrollment; postimmunisation values were not available. Individuals positive for anti-HBc were tested for hepatitis B surface antigen (HBsAg) and hepatitis B viral DNA. Individuals with anti-HBs concentrations at 10 IU/L or more were regarded as protected; those with antibody less than 10 IU/L were given a booster dose and retested 2 weeks later. Individuals showing postbooster anti-HBs concentrations of less than 10 IU/L were offered two additional vaccine doses and retested 1 month after the third dose. FINDINGS Protective anti-HBs concentrations were retained in 779 (64%, 95% CI 61.6-67) children and 398 (89%, 86.4-92.1) recruits. We recorded antibody amounts of less than 10 IU/L in 433 children (36%, 33-38.4) and 48 (11%, 7.9-13.6) recruits. One child and four recruits were positive for anti-HBc, but negative for HBsAg and hepatitis B viral DNA. Antibody concentrations were higher in recruits than in children (geometric mean titre 234.8 IU/L vs 32.1 IU/L, p=0.0001). 332 (97%) of 342 children and 46 (96%) of 48 recruits who received a booster showed an anamnestic response, whereas ten (3%) children and two (4%) recruits remained negative for anti-HBs or had antibody concentrations of less than 10 IU/L. Prebooster and postbooster antibody titres were strongly correlated with each other in both groups. All individuals given two additional vaccine doses (eight children and two recruits) showed anti-HBs amounts of more than 10 IU/L at 1 month after vaccination. INTERPRETATION Strong immunological memory persists more than 10 years after immunisation of infants and adolescents with a primary course of vaccination. Booster doses of vaccine do not seem necessary to ensure long-term protection.

Abstract
In Italy, a program of vaccination against hepatitis B targeted at the immunisation of persons at high risk began in 1983. In 1991, vaccination became mandatory for all newborns and adolescents. Since then, the vaccine has been given to more than 10 million children, with an outstanding record of safety and efficacy. The coverage rate is globally around 94%, with differences between the Northern and Southern regions, with the latter having the lower acceptance rate. According to the National Surveillance System (SEIEVA), the incidence of acute hepatitis B per 10(5) inhabitants declined from 5.4 in 1990 to 2 in 2000. The reduction was even greater among 15-24-year-old individuals, where the incidence rate per 10(5) decreased from 17.3 to 2 in the same period. In parallel with the decline of hepatitis B, hepatitis delta has also declined significantly. Catch-up immunisation of unvaccinated adolescents, as well as an effort to improve the vaccination coverage rate in high-risk groups, are required to ameliorate the efficacy of the vaccination campaign. Routine administration of booster doses of vaccine is not considered necessary to sustain immunity in immunocompetent persons.

Abstract
Since the beginning of the Italian program of immunization against hepatitis B, vaccine has been given to more than 9 million children, with an outstanding record of safety and efficacy. The coverage rate is globally around 94%, with differences between Northern and Southern regions, the latter having the lower acceptance rate. According to the National Surveillance System (SEIEVA), the incidence of acute hepatitis B per10(5) inhabitants declined from 5.4 in 1990 to 2.9 in 1998. The reduction was even greater among 15-24-year-old individuals, where the incidence rate per 10(5) decreased from 17.3 to 4.2 in the same period. In parallel with the decline of hepatitis B, Delta hepatitis has also dropped significantly. We expect that by the year 2003 (12 years after the beginning of the program) this vaccination strategy will have led to the protection of all Italians aged 0-24 years, who are those at the higher risk for acquiring hepatitis B virus (HBV) and for developing the chronic carrier state.

Abstract
OBJECTIVE To review two main issues concerning the hepatitis B vaccine: (1) the management of unresponsive subjects and (2) the need for routine booster doses. DATA SOURCES Pertinent literature identified via MEDLINE (1980-1996) search as well as references cited in published articles. DATA SYNTHESIS The optimal procedure for management of subjects unresponsive to hepatitis B vaccine has not been well established. Most unresponsive subjects are not absolute nonresponders, since most of them can develop protective concentrations of antibodies to hepatitis B surface antigen (anti-HBsAg) after hepatitis B revaccination, consisting of a fourth or a fifth dose or a new complete course of immunization. In subjects who do not respond to the hepatitis B vaccine after four or more injections, the benefits of the combination of cytokines (e.g., interferon-alfa, interleukin-2 [aldesleukin]) and vaccine have not been clearly shown. There are two main opinions regarding the need for routine booster doses. Experts from the US, claiming long-term protection from immunologic memory, suggest delaying booster doses for at least a decade after vaccination in subjects with normal immune status. Furthermore, postvaccination antibody testing should be restricted only to high-risk subjects. Once a vaccinated subject has responded satisfactorily, further antibody tests are unnecessary. Only hemodialysis patients should be tested annually for adequate antibody concentrations and the booster dose administered when concentrations decline to less than 10 IU/L. Experts from Europe suggest that vaccine-induced antibody responses should be assessed in all subjects and booster doses administered at intervals, with the theory being that protection correlates with the presence of antibody. However, indications about appropriate timing for booster doses and target titers of anti-HBsAg remain controversial. CONCLUSIONS It is possible to obtain seroconversion in nonresponders by using variations in vaccination strategies (i.e., > 3 doses, double amounts of HBsAg). Adjuvants such as interferon-alfa or aldesleukin are of limited use. The opinions of American experts regarding routine booster doses, as expressed by the statement of the Immunization Practices Advisory Committee, seem to be well defined and helpful to clinicians trying to resolve controversies for individual patients. The opinions of the European experts are not unanimous and are sometimes impractical. A consensus conference is needed.

Abstract
Hepatitis B vaccination strategies may vary from country to country depending on hepatitis B virus (HBV) endemicity, predominant modes of infection, age of infection, and health care resources. In areas with high endemicity like Korea, transmission of virus from carrier mothers to infants during the perinatal period, and from other horizontal sources to infants and children, account for most cases of HBV infection. The consequences of HBV infection at an early age are serious, as more than 70% remain chronic carriers of the virus. These chronic carriers are the principal source of infection for other susceptible people, and are themselves at high risk of developing other serious diseases, such as chronic hepatitis, liver cirrhosis, and hepatocellular carcinoma. Theoretically, therefore, routine infant immunisation supplemented with prenatal screening of pregnant women for HBsAg or HBeAg and mass immunisation of children is the appropriate strategy for control of hepatitis B in these countries. To prevent primary liver cancer associated with HBV infection, however, immunisation of adults at high risk would also be prudent. Mandatory vaccination of all neonates is recommended in highly endemic areas, together with hepatitis B immune globulin in babies born to HBsAg carrier mothers.

Abstract
Italy was the first industrialized country to introduce mass vaccination against hepatitis B. Following the collection of epidemiological data on age-specific incidence rates of infection, a law was issued in 1991 which established mandatory immunization of neonates and 12-year-old adolescents. This strategy will lead to the protection of all subjects aged 0-24 years within 12 years and to the elimination of circulation of hepatitis B virus (HBV) in a few decades. The first data on compliance with vaccination, both in infants and in adolescents, indicate the success of the programme, which was helped by good vaccination delivery services and awareness of the risks of hepatitis B both by physicians and the public. A multi-centre study on protective antibody level and kinetics over time is in progress. Preliminary results show an excellent response to vaccination. High-risk strategies will continue by actively offering HBV vaccination free of charge to all those exposed to infection via occupation or life-style. The Italian policy of universal vaccination against HBV can therefore be regarded as a model for the introduction of mass immunization into other countries.

Abstract
Expression of the gene encoding the hepatitis B virus middle surface antigen (pre-HBsAg) in the yeast Yarrowia lipolytica has been studied. The preS2-HBsAg gene was expressed from the alkaline extracellular protease-encoding gene (XPR2) promoter. In the fusion construct, the membrane-spanning 'a' domain of preS2-HBsAg has been replaced by the leader peptide and the proI region of the alkaline protease, thus eliminating the epitope responsible for the immune escape mechanism. Expression has been found to be growth-stage dependent with the highest protein accumulation during the stationary phase, accounting for around 2.35% of the total soluble intracellular proteins. The produced protein was assembled into Dane particles and was immunogenic in mice. The expression vector was found to be stable for at least 100 generations under non-selective conditions.
